Understanding the Long-Term Health Effects of Medicinal Cannabis

While scientists are continually exploring the potential benefits of medicinal cannabis, a full understanding of its long-term consequence on health persists . Present evidence suggest some potential risks, like potential changes in cognitive function, notably with young use. Further analysis is required to completely understand the prolonged impact on cardiovascular health, respiratory function, and the chance of experiencing psychiatric disorders . It is vital that users discuss these potential risks with their medical providers before pursuing medicinal cannabis therapy .
